Frequently Asked Questions about Old Town Scottsdale

How much are Studio apartments in Old Town Scottsdale?

There are currently 113 Studio Apartments in Old Town Scottsdale with rent ranges from $900 to $2,999 with an average price of $1,456.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Old Town Scottsdale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Old Town Scottsdale ranges from $1,023 to $25,000 with an average monthly rent of $1,908.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Old Town Scottsdale c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Old Town Scottsdale range from $1,200 to $15,000.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,361.

How expensive are Old Town Scottsdale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 66 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Old Town Scottsdale on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,630 to $20,000 - averaging $3,444 for the location.
